Dallas – A series of multi-vehicle crashes involving 18-wheelers has caused significant traffic disruptions throughout the Dallas area over the past week. On Saturday morning, an accident occurred on eastbound Interstate 30 near Cockrell Hill Road, involving an 18-wheeler and up to four other vehicles. The incident took place around 5:40 a.m., prompting a swift response from Dallas Fire-Rescue (DFR) and the deployment of hazmat crews for cleanup efforts due to a diesel fuel leak from the truck.

As the situation unfolded, TxDOT cameras captured the application of sand on the highway as part of the extensive cleanup process that resulted in traffic diversions. By 8:45 a.m., two lanes of the interstate were reopened to vehicles. However, one individual was transported to the hospital following the crash, with their condition unreported at the time.

In a separate incident, a fatal crash involving another 18-wheeler occurred late Wednesday night in the northbound lanes of U.S. 67 at Wheatland Road, just before midnight. Two men were discovered deceased in a heavily damaged car after colliding with the back of the 18-wheeler. Authorities reported that the truck driver escaped unharmed. Investigators believe that excessive speed may have contributed to the incident, and they are currently reviewing dashcam and surveillance footage for further analysis. U.S. 67 remained closed until around 10 a.m. as a result of the crash, and investigation into the cause continues, with speculation about a potential third passenger who may have fled the scene.

Another traffic disruption occurred on Tuesday when an 18-wheeler hauling millions of dimes overturned on U.S. 81/287 in Alvord at around 5:30 a.m. The accident scattered approximately eight million dimes—totaling around $800,000—across the road after the driver lost control and overcorrected, causing the truck to roll onto its side. Emergency responders transported the driver and a passenger to the hospital with non-life-threatening injuries; both are now in stable condition.

Witnesses in the area expressed surprise at the scene, with some even considering the possibility of collecting the spilled dimes. Cleanup crews worked diligently throughout the day, sifting through dirt and hand-picking dimes off the roadway. The operation extended past 6 p.m. and caused significant traffic delays on the highway.
